June gaming showcase calendar: watch these live

June gaming – With E3 long gone, June becomes a scramble of livestreams. Here’s the tight schedule—every major and smaller showcase listed here—with exact start times and where to watch.

It’s early June, and the industry does what it always does when the big annual gathering is missing: it spreads the noise across the calendar.

Since E3 has been gone for a few years. the usual wave of announcements is arriving through a patchwork of showcases and presentations—some big and polished. others smaller and niche. The goal stays the same for anyone watching closely: figure out what will land later this year. and which studios are ready to pull focus.

Here are the biggest events we’ll be watching this month, along with when they start and where you can catch them.

Sony’s next State of Play is set for June 2nd at 5PM ET. The virtual showcase is promised as “more than 60 minutes of updates. announcements. and gameplay reveals from top studios around the world. ” and it’s expected to begin with a “closer look” at Marvel’s Wolverine. the next major Insomniac Games title. That game is set to launch on September 15th.

You can watch the State of Play on PlayStation’s YouTube and Twitch channels.

On June 5th at 5PM ET, Summer Game Fest Live returns, hosted by Geoff Keighley. He hasn’t teased specific games yet, though he often does that on X in the run-up. Last year’s show included reveals for big games like Resident Evil Requiem as well as smaller titles like Mixtape. so the mix is part of what fans tend to show up for.

Summer Game Fest Live will be streamed on The Game Awards’ YouTube channel.

Right after that, June 5th at 7PM ET brings an indie-heavy pivot: Day of the Devs: Summer Game Fest Digital Showcase. This one is built around variety with a cozy focus in mind for smaller teams, and Day of the Devs says the show will include 20 games and 10 premieres.

Sponsors listed for the event include Annapurna Interactive, Devolver Digital, Panic, PlayStation, Xbox, and Studio MDHR—the team behind Cuphead. If those publishers are showing games during the broadcast, it could mean a wider spread of announcements inside the smaller-showcase slot.

Day of the Devs: Summer Game Fest Digital Showcase will air on The Game Awards’ YouTube channel.

For players who want something lighter, Wholesome Direct starts at 12PM ET. This showcase is dedicated to “uplifting and cozy games,” with sponsors including Annapurna Interactive, Devolver Digital, Netflix, and Playstack.

Wholesome Direct will be available on YouTube.

Later the same day, Future Games Show Summer Showcase kicks off at 3PM ET. The show runs for two hours and is billed with new premieres. “exclusive” trailers. and an “extended gameplay reveal” of Exodus. a sci-fi RPG. Exodus is developed by Archetype Entertainment—a studio founded by former BioWare developers—and it’s published by Wizards of the Coast.

You can watch the show on YouTube.

June 7th is when the big Xbox moment lands. The Xbox Games Showcase + Gears of War: E-Day Direct starts at 1PM ET. and it’s the first major Xbox showcase since Asha Sharma took over as Xbox boss. The show is expected to be a big stage for updates across major franchises. with likely coverage including Halo: Campaign Evolved and Minecraft Dungeons II.

Microsoft has also said it will show more of Fable, which has been delayed again to February 2027. After the main showcase ends, Microsoft will also host a dedicated event focused on Gears of War: E-Day, which is described as the first new mainline entry since 2019’s Gears 5.

The 2026 Xbox Games Showcase will be streamed on YouTube and Twitch.

If you’re looking for another full slate of reveals, PC Gamer’s PC Gaming Show is listed with a “packed run of reveals, demos, and fresh looks at upcoming games set to dominate gaming news over the next few months.” It airs on YouTube.
